Greetings from the Advanced Energy Materials and Devices Lab at the  Department of Physical Sciences, P D Patel Institute of Applied Sciences, Charotar University of Science and Technology, CHARUSAT campus, Changa. Our focus is on innovative and state-of-the-art research in the field of energy materials and devices. Our research is driven by a constant pursuit of innovation, with a focus on developing ultra-efficient catalysts for sustainable energy production, high-performance electrodes for energy storage, and smart coatings for flexible and wearable photodetector devices. Our interdisciplinary approach, which combines engineering, physics, and materials science, is propelling innovation in technology for the production and storage of alternative energy. We're working towards a future powered by clean, efficient, and abundant energy sources by pushing the boundaries of nanomaterial synthesis, device fabrication, and fundamental understanding.
